Job Title: Clerk- CMMS and Spare Parts

Company: First Solar

Location: Perrysburg, OH

Pay: $17.14 – 24.04 per hour

AI Pay Analysis: The hourly wage of $17.14 to $24.04 for a “Clerk- CMMS and Spare Parts” position in Perrysburg, OH, equates to an annual salary of approximately $35,700 to $50,000, assuming full-time employment. While specific salary data for this exact role in Perrysburg is limited, general administrative and clerical positions in Ohio typically offer annual salaries ranging from $30,000 to $50,000, depending on experience and industry. Therefore, this compensation appears to be within the expected range for similar roles in the region.

Basic Job Functions:

  • Retrieve and manage urgent spare parts through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S) and warehousing systems.
  • Input work order data into CMMS consistently during each shift.
  • Provide essential data for driving key performance indicators (KPIs) related to preventative and corrective maintenance activities.
  • Monitor shift KPIs for technical group leads.
  • Maintain records of preventative maintenance and other relevant data to support continuous improvement efforts.
  • Oversee the return-to-stock process and manage internal and external third-party logistics, ensuring accurate data entry and collaboration with shipping for effective part movement.
  • Organize and maintain line-side spare parts cabinets while ensuring compliance with system protocols.
  • Assist in the upkeep of maintenance areas, including the shop, spare parts staging areas, and valve rebuild zones.
  • Adhere to all safety protocols and uphold housekeeping standards.

US Physical Requirements:

  • Ability to sit, stand, or walk short distances for up to 12 hours per day.
  • Frequent stair climbing.
  • Occasional lifting of up to 58 pounds and frequent lifting of up to 37 pounds.
  • Occasional pushing or pulling of up to 27 pounds and frequent pushing or pulling of up to 10 pounds.
  • Frequent hand use for grasping, lifting, handling, or carrying objects.
  • 20/40 vision in each eye (with or without correction), with the ability to distinguish red, yellow, and green colors.
  • Capability to reach above shoulder heights and below the waist on a frequent basis.
  • Occasional stooping, kneeling, or bending.
  • Compliance with all safety standards and procedures is required.
  • Ability to wear personal protective equipment, including but not limited to steel-toed shoes, cut-resistant gloves, jackets, aprons, safety glasses, and hearing protection.
